Transaction 2b5128809dfad671a198428feb327c2eecb824557388d640a16599fc29e80f3d
1 Input
1 Output
-
2b5128809dfad671a198428feb327c2eecb824557388d640a16599fc29e80f3d:0
- value
- 21400
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 bad7581eb99a7d7c589f52048f91f267665b8a2fe2b904370e470f6a1544ca9f
- address
- bc1phtt4s84enf7hckyl2gzgly0jvan9hz30u2usgdcwgu8k592ye20sv0upct